The Cards & Connected Commerce Finance team provides real-time insights to Cards & Connected Commerce leadership on Business Performance, Annual operating plans, Standard financial reporting, Bespoke analysis, Investment decisioning, Marketing analytics, Card P&A, Card Forecasting Modelling and Financial Analytics. The team is structured with dedicated CFO's or CFO support teams, with each card product having its own on dedicated P&L and subsequent Balance sheet impacts. Team is adept translating business scenarios to actionable financial insights and is called upon to help on real time business decisioning on a variety of topics.
As a Cards Finance Associate within our Finance team, you will define, refine, and deliver financial goals that support our firm's card acquisition strategy. You will collaborate with cross-functional partners in Marketing, Sales, and Product to align financial objectives with business goals and promote market expansion and customer growth. You will perform detailed financial analyses, including cost-benefit assessments, ROI and NPV calculations, and performance tracking to inform investment decisions. You will forecast financial results for acquisition initiatives using advanced analytical techniques and scenario-based modeling to guide resource allocation. You will build comprehensive financial business cases that quantify ROI, payback periods, and sensitivities to key promoters for strategic initiatives. You will design and maintain reports and dashboards that provide timely, accurate financial results and insights to senior leadership. You will prepare and present regular financial reports, forecasts, and executive-ready presentations that highlight key trends, risks, and opportunities. You will define and monitor KPIs and success metrics to evaluate campaign performance and promote continuous improvement. You will enhance financial controls and streamline processes by introducing automation to reduce cycle times and error rates. You will cultivate str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ders, providing clear, data-promoten recommendations that support informed decision-making.
